Ingredients
– 1 ounce vanilla vodka
– 0.5 ounce peppermint schnapps
– 1 ounce white chocolate liqueur
– 2 ounces heavy cream
– Sugar crystals for decorating the rim of the glass
Instructions
1-First Step: Prepare the Glass Rim Begin by setting up for that eye-catching rim. Pour a small amount of vanilla vodka onto one small plate and spread sugar crystals on another plate. Dip the rim of your martini glass first into the vodka, then gently roll it in the sugar crystals to create a sparkling edge. This step takes just a minute but adds a festive touch that makes your Snowflake Martini stand out.
2-Second Step: Add Ice to the Shaker Next, fill your cocktail shaker with 1 cup of ice to chill everything properly. This ensures your drink stays cold and frosty, which is key for that refreshing Snowflake Martini experience. Use fresh ice for the best results, as it helps mix the ingredients without watering them down too quickly.
3-Third Step: Pour in the Ingredients Now, add all the main ingredients to the shaker. Start with 1 ounce of vanilla vodka, followed by 0.5 ounce of peppermint schnapps, 1 ounce of white chocolate liqueur, and 2 ounces of heavy cream. If you’re making it dairy-free, swap the heavy cream for coconut cream or cashew milk at this point. This combination promises a creamy, minty delight that’s full of holiday spirit.
4-Fourth Step: Shake and Mix Seal the cocktail shaker and shake vigorously for about 15-20 seconds until the mixture is well combined and frothy. The shaking helps blend the flavors and creates a smooth texture, making your Snowflake Martini extra appealing. Listen for that satisfying slushy sound to know it’s ready it’s like mixing up a little winter magic in your hands.
5-Fifth Step: Strain and Serve Once shaken, strain the cocktail directly into your prepared martini glass to catch any ice bits. Pour slowly to keep the foam intact, then serve right away for the best taste and texture.
